Intuit's Data Scientist process stands out for its Craft Demonstration, a presentation round where you walk a panel through a past project or a prepared case, showing your end-to-end craft. The typical loop is a recruiter screen, a technical screen or online assessment covering Python, SQL, statistics, and ML, then a virtual onsite combining the craft demo with technical panels and behavioral interviews built on Intuit's values. Products like TurboTax, QuickBooks, and Credit Karma give the questions a fintech flavor, document extraction, risk models, personalization, and the AI features in Intuit Assist. The technical bar is moderate and applied, and communication carries unusual weight because of the demo format. Expect 4 to 8 weeks end to end.

Detect fraudulent QuickBooks payment transactions
Frame a fraud model under extreme class imbalance, discuss labels and feedback delay, cost-sensitive thresholds, and how you monitor drift as fraud adapts.
Evaluate an AI assistant answering tax questions
Design an evaluation for LLM-generated tax guidance, accuracy against ground truth, hallucination detection, escalation to human experts, and metrics that gate rollout.
SQL for subscription churn cohorts
From subscription events, compute monthly churn by acquisition cohort and plan tier, using window functions to identify at-risk cohorts after a price change.
A/B test for a new onboarding flow in TurboTax
Design the test around a strongly seasonal product, choose completion and accuracy guardrails, and discuss how tax season timing constrains experiment windows.
Explain calibration and why it matters for credit offers
Distinguish discrimination from calibration, show how a well-ranked but miscalibrated model misprices risk, and describe recalibration methods.
Tell me about a time you were transparent about a model's weakness
Integrity without compromise is a scored value. Describe surfacing a limitation that cost you short-term, and how honest framing changed the decision.
About the Interview Process
Intuit runs a structured, values-forward process. The assessment and technical screen filter fundamentals, then the onsite is anchored by the Craft Demonstration, unique among big tech peers, where a panel of scientists and managers evaluates how you frame problems, make decisions, and communicate. Technical panels dig into ML and statistics behind your demo and beyond, and behavioral rounds map explicitly to Intuit's published values.
Recruiter Screen
Background and role overview. Intuit has DS roles across TurboTax, QuickBooks, Credit Karma, Mailchimp, and platform AI teams, clarify which product area and whether the role tilts analytics or ML.
Technical Screen / Assessment
Online assessment or live screen with Python data manipulation, SQL, probability and statistics, and applied ML questions. Difficulty is moderate, breadth and correctness matter most.
Craft Demonstration
You present a past project or prepared case to a panel, then defend methodology, alternatives, and impact under questioning. Storytelling quality, technical depth, and honest handling of limitations are all scored.
Panel: ML & Analytics
Applied ML and statistics beyond your demo, modeling cases from Intuit's domain such as fraud detection or document field extraction, plus evaluation, deployment, and monitoring discussion.
Panel: Behavioral & Values
Structured questions against Intuit's values with managers and cross-functional partners. Expect customer-obsession stories, integrity moments, and collaboration under disagreement.
Timeline
4 to 8 weeks. The craft demo adds scheduling coordination, panels need multiple attendees.
Tips
Structure your demo deck for interruption, panels ask questions throughout, so make each slide self-contained.
Quantify impact in customer and business terms, refunds processed faster, chargebacks reduced, hours saved.
When you do not know an answer in panels, reason aloud from fundamentals, the culture rewards visible thinking.
Ask your recruiter exactly what demo format the team expects, past project versus provided case varies by group.
The Craft Demonstration
The craft demo is Intuit's distinctive filter and most candidates underprepare for it. The panel is evaluating craft, how you chose the problem framing, what alternatives you considered, how you validated, and whether you represent uncertainty honestly. A polished narrative about a modest project beats a scattered tour of an impressive one.
Build the presentation as a decision story, the business question, the constraint that made it hard, two or three approaches you weighed, evidence for your choice, and measured impact with a limitation you would fix next. Rehearse to fit half your slot, live questioning fills the rest.
What the technical rounds test
Intuit's domain is money movement, taxes, accounting, and credit, so applied questions concentrate on risk scoring, anomaly and fraud detection, document understanding, and personalization. Calibration, cost-sensitive evaluation, and explainability come up because model errors carry direct financial consequences for customers.
With Intuit Assist embedding GenAI across products, many teams now ask about LLM-era topics, evaluating generated answers, guarding against hallucinated financial guidance, and combining structured models with LLM interfaces. You do not need deep LLM research experience, but a considered view on evaluating AI assistants in high-stakes domains is increasingly expected.

FAQ
What exactly is the Craft Demonstration?
A panel presentation, usually 45 to 60 minutes with questions, where you walk through a project demonstrating your end-to-end craft. Some teams ask for a past project, others provide a case in advance. It is the highest-weighted round on most Intuit DS loops, prepare it like a conference talk.
Can I use a work project under NDA for the demo?
Yes, with sensible abstraction, rename entities, index the numbers, and keep the methodology story intact. Panels care about your decisions and reasoning, not proprietary specifics, and they respect discretion.
How ML-heavy is the role versus analytics?
Intuit has both flavors. Product DS roles lean analytics and experimentation, AI and risk teams lean ML engineering-adjacent. The job description keywords, and a direct question to the recruiter, will tell you which panels to expect.
How does Credit Karma fit in?
Credit Karma operates semi-independently with its own DS org and a similar but separately run process, heavier on credit modeling and personalization. If your role sits there, expect more risk-model depth and the same craft-demo spirit.
